The NFL will reveal the 2025 schedule for all 32 teams on Wednesday at 5:00 p.m. PT, but there are always leaks ahead of time that create a big puzzle.
For the San Francisco 49ers, their first piece of the puzzle could be solved, as longtime Seattle radio host Dave “Softy” Mahler reported on Tuesday that the Seattle Seahawks are expected to host the 49ers to kick off the 2025 season.
Mahler, who has previously leaked several scheduled games for the Seahawks, has heard that Seattle will host the potential Week 1 contest. This marks the fourth time in five years that the 49ers will start the year on the road.
